Thank you to my sockpal!

On Saturday I received the package from my Sockapalooooza sock pal. To my big surprise it was from a fellow Chicagoan - Karen. The socks are "Mona" socks by Cookie A. They are very beautiful and they fit well.



And look what else my sock pal included in the package:

On the left there are 2 skeins of Lorna's Laces Shepherd Sport in the colorway 'Argyle', on the right a kit to make little keychain sock blocker socks, and on top of the socks a pile of chocolates! I couldn't be any happier!
This is the first time someone knitted socks for me and I love them.
Thanks to Alison for organizing the Sockapalooooza!

Sockapalooooza Update

This is my first blog entry.

I started the Sockapalooooza socks last week and I am almost finished with the first sock.
I am using Lorna's Laces sock yarn in colorway Red Rover, the pattern is Fancy Silk Sock from Knitting Vintage socks.

I really enjoy knitting these socks, and hope to finish them this weekend.
